Jennison Associates LLC executed a series of significant stake adjustments across multiple sectors, including banking, technology, retail, and utilities, during the fourth quarter. The firm notably increased its position in Bank of America by purchasing over 3.8 million additional shares, signaling a bullish stance on the financial giant. Conversely, the investment manager reduced its holdings in Costco Wholesale by 21.1% and Cadence Design Systems by 11.6%. Strategic expansions were also observed in the technology and utilities sectors through new acquisitions in Lam Research and Xcel Energy. These moves represent a calculated portfolio rebalancing following recent quarterly earnings reports and updated analyst price targets. While the volume of trades is substantial for specific tickers, the activity reflects individual stock sentiment rather than a broad market shift.
